In today’s episode, I’m talking about something that’s wildly over-dramatized, underrated, and science-backed: {drum roll…} TRACKING. It’s tracking. I know it’s not sexy or super fun. But, HEAR.ME.OUT. Before you picture a 47-column spreadsheet, stick with me. Tracking isn’t about perfection, rigidity, or punishment — it’s about awareness. It creates a map so you can stop guessing and start seeing what’s actually happening. It’s part of the “collecting evidence” we talked about last episode. Here are the core things I recommend tracking for sustainable, long-lasting weight loss: 1) IntakeAwareness drives change. Tracking your intake (in whatever form works for you) is simply gathering honest data. The act of tracking alone often reduces overeating because it creates a pause and builds mindfulness. If tracking calories/macros is not appropriate for you (ex: a history of eating disorders or obsessive tendencies), skip this step and use a gentler method. 2) Activity (movement as a whole)Most people overestimate how much they move. Tracking steps, workouts, and general movement helps you stop relying on “vibes” and start using facts.
